负载均衡的核心方案主要包含硬件负载均衡(如F5)、软件负载均衡(如Nginx、HAProxy)及云原生负载均衡(如K8s Ingress、云厂商SLB),2026年趋势显示,基于eBPF技术的云原生方案因低延迟和高扩展性,正逐步取代传统硬件成为中大型企业的主流选择。
负载均衡架构演进与核心方案解析
在2026年的数字化基础设施中,负载均衡已不再仅仅是流量分发工具,而是应用架构的“智能路由中枢”,根据中国信通院发布的《2026年云原生基础设施白皮书》,超过78%的新建企业级应用采用混合云架构,这对负载均衡的灵活性提出了极高要求,目前主流方案可划分为以下三类:
硬件负载均衡:高可靠性的基石
尽管软件定义网络(SDN)普及,但在金融、电信等对延迟极度敏感的核心交易场景中,专用硬件负载均衡器依然占据主导地位。
- 技术原理:基于ASIC芯片进行硬件级报文转发,绕过操作系统内核,实现微秒级处理。
- 代表产品:F5 BIG-IP、A10 Thunder。
- 优势:吞吐量稳定,抗DDoS攻击能力强,SLA(服务等级协议)承诺高达99.999%。
- 劣势:成本高昂,扩容需采购物理设备,存在单点故障风险(除非配置双机热备)。
- 适用场景:银行核心交易系统、运营商网关、政府关键基础设施。
软件负载均衡:灵活性与成本的最佳平衡
这是目前互联网行业应用最广泛的方案,依托通用x86服务器或虚拟机运行,通过软件算法实现流量调度。
- 主流引擎:
- Nginx:基于事件驱动架构,内存占用低,配置简单,是Web服务的前置首选。
- HAProxy:专注于TCP/HTTP负载均衡,性能优异,日志记录详细,适合高并发后端分发。
- LVS (Linux Virtual Server):工作在OSI第四层,性能极高,常用于大型互联网公司的入口层。
- 优势:开源免费(社区版),硬件成本低,易于自动化运维,支持动态扩缩容。
- 劣势:依赖宿主机性能,需自行维护高可用集群(如Keepalived+VIP)。
- 适用场景:电商促销峰值应对、SaaS平台、内容分发网络(CDN)边缘节点。
云原生负载均衡:Kubernetes时代的标配
随着容器化部署成为常态,Kubernetes Ingress Controller和云厂商提供的托管服务成为新标准。
- 技术特点:
- Service/Ingress:K8s内部通过IPVS或eBPF实现服务发现与流量转发。
- 云厂商SLB/ALB:如阿里云ALB、腾讯云CLB,提供自动化SSL卸载、路径路由和灰度发布能力。
- 优势:与CI/CD流水线无缝集成,支持微服务架构的动态服务发现,按量付费降低初期投入。
- 劣势:对云厂商有一定依赖性,跨云迁移存在网络策略差异。
- 适用场景:微服务架构、DevOps自动化部署、快速迭代的互联网应用。
2026年选型指南:如何做出正确决策
面对多种方案,企业需结合业务规模、技术栈及预算进行综合评估,以下是基于行业实战经验的对比分析:
| 维度 | 硬件负载均衡 | 软件负载均衡 (Nginx/LVS) | 云原生/云厂商LB |
|---|---|---|---|
| 初始成本 | 高(数十万至数百万) | 低(仅需服务器硬件) | 中(按流量/实例付费) |
| 运维复杂度 | 低(黑盒设备,厂商维护) | 高(需专业运维团队) | 低(托管服务,自动维护) |
| 扩展性 | 差(垂直扩容为主) | 中(水平扩容需配置) | 极佳(弹性伸缩) |
| 延迟表现 | 微秒级(硬件加速) | 毫秒级(软件处理) | 毫秒级(依赖云网络) |
| 典型用户 | 银行、电信、大型国企 | 中型互联网、初创公司 | 云原生企业、SaaS厂商 |
关键决策建议:
- 预算有限且技术团队健全:首选Nginx+Keepalived方案,性价比高,社区资源丰富。
- 追求极致性能且预算充足:核心链路保留F5等硬件设备,非核心链路使用软件方案。
- 全面云化且团队规模小:直接采用云厂商ALB/NLB,减少运维负担,快速上线。
常见疑问解答
Q1: 2026年自建Nginx集群与使用云厂商ALB相比,哪个更省钱?
A: 对于日均PV低于500万的中小规模应用,自建Nginx集群通常更省钱,因为云厂商ALB存在实例费+流量费的双重计费,但当并发连接数超过10万或需要复杂的七层路由策略时,云厂商ALB能节省大量运维人力成本,综合TCO(总拥有成本)更低。
Q2: 为什么我的Nginx负载均衡在高并发下会出现内存泄漏?
A: 这通常是由于上游服务器响应缓慢导致Nginx保持大量空闲连接,或者使用了第三方模块存在Bug,建议开启keepalive_timeout限制,定期重启Nginx进程,或升级至最新稳定版,并监控worker_connections参数。
Q3: 云原生环境下,eBPF技术如何提升负载均衡性能?
A: eBPF允许在内核空间中运行沙箱程序,无需修改内核源码即可实现高性能的数据包过滤和转发,相比传统的iptables规则,eBPF减少了上下文切换,将负载均衡延迟降低了30%-50%,特别适用于Kubernetes大规模集群的服务网格(Service Mesh)场景。
互动引导:您目前的业务架构中,主要采用哪种负载均衡方案?欢迎在评论区分享您的踩坑经验。
参考文献
- 中国信息通信研究院. (2026). 《2026年云原生基础设施发展白皮书》. 北京: 中国信通院.
- 阿里云技术团队. (2025). 《云原生负载均衡ALB架构设计与最佳实践》. 阿里云开发者社区.
- 腾讯云. (2026). 《2026年中国云计算市场趋势报告》. 深圳: 腾讯云计算(北京)有限责任公司.
- Nginx, Inc. (2025). 《Nginx Plus R32 Release Notes: Performance Improvements for High-Concurrency Scenarios》.
小伙伴们,上文介绍负载均衡的几个方案的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。
原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/103637.html